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2003.11.27;
Скачать: [xml.tar.bz2];

Вниз

Приветствую Мастеров! Как через ADO в Delphi работать с записями:   Найти похожие ветки 

 
IronHawk   (2003-11-06 15:18) [0]

- обновить запись
- добавить новую


 
Delirium   (2003-11-06 15:22) [1]

"- обновить запись" - полагаю, раз надо обновить, то добыть ты её уже сумел? Коли так - повтори сию гениальную операцию.

"- добавить новую" - Метод называется совешенно не мыслимо - Insert :)


 
bobtubob   (2003-11-06 15:25) [2]

Я не люблю грубить!!!
Но книги ты в руки брал, или же научись коректно ставить вопрос


 
IronHawk   (2003-11-06 15:30) [3]


> Delirium © (06.11.03 15:22) [1]

Нет, не правильно, записи в базе были до меня, нужно их изменять и добавлять!


 
bobtubob   (2003-11-06 15:33) [4]

Ну и в чём проблема


 
IronHawk   (2003-11-06 15:33) [5]

В MS ADO у рекордсета есть методы:
- AddNew
- Update
Как с ними работать из Делфи, или аналог, без обьекта комманд?


 
Stas   (2003-11-06 15:33) [6]

Изменять: AdoQuery1.edit;
AdoQuery1.FieldByName("MyaField").asstring:="ff"
AdoQuery1.post;
Добавлять: AdoQuery1.Insert;
AdoQuery1.FieldByName("MyaField").asstring:="ff"
AdoQuery1.post;


 
IronHawk   (2003-11-06 15:34) [7]


> bobtubob © (06.11.03 15:33) [4]
> Ну и в чём проблема

В том, что надо, а не знаю как!
Ещё тупые вопросы есть?


 
Stas   (2003-11-06 15:35) [8]

IronHawk © (06.11.03 15:34) [7]

Помоему вполне нормальный вопрос...


 
IronHawk   (2003-11-06 15:44) [9]


> Stas © (06.11.03 15:35) [8]

И я про тоже!
Вот жду толкового ответа!
За твой спасибо, попробую, но всё равно хочу услышать и другие мнения!


 
paul_k   (2003-11-06 15:57) [10]

Выбор
with AdoQuery do
Begin
Sql.Text:=" select id from table"
open
end
Изменение
with AdoQuery do
Begin
Sql.Text:="update table set name = "dfg" where id = "
ExecSql
end
Добавление
with AdoQuery do
Begin
Sql.Text:="insert into table (id,name) values(......)"
ExecSql
end


 
Плохиш_   (2003-11-06 16:06) [11]


> IronHawk © (06.11.03 15:44) [9]
>
> > Stas © (06.11.03 15:35) [8]
>
> И я про тоже!
> Вот жду толкового ответа!
> За твой спасибо, попробую, но всё равно хочу услышать и
> другие мнения!


Ещё один статист, ты хоть бы в анкете "Увлечения / хобби" подправил.


 
IronHawk   (2003-11-06 16:17) [12]


> Плохиш_ (06.11.03 16:06) [11]

Спать иди, безанкетник!


 
ZrenBy   (2003-11-06 19:33) [13]

uses ..., ADOInt;

var rs:_RecordSet;
begin
rs := ADOQuery1.RecordSet;
rs.AddNew("ID", 123);
rs.Fields[1].Value := 0;
rs.Fields[2].Value := "Ку-Ку";



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2003.11.27;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.47 MB
Время: 0.012 c
14-90122
Angel_Forever
2003-11-03 05:05
2003.11.27
Глюки с винтом


3-89760
Overstep
2003-11-07 15:49
2003.11.27
конвертирование dbf-файлов


3-89764
andrey__
2003-11-07 16:05
2003.11.27
Метод Locate


3-89776
k_len
2003-11-07 06:33
2003.11.27
Cann t modify read-only dataset


4-90167
Serega____
2003-10-03 14:32
2003.11.27
API





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ский